Lady Owls Win 1st CCC Regular Season Championship, Make School History

OLYMPIA, Wash. – Oregon Tech took down the Evergreen State College with a 3-0 shutout win on Saturday afternoon, earning their eighth straight win and winning the Cascade Conference Regular Season Championship for the first time in school history.

"Congratulations to our women, they have been focused all season and as a school we couldn't be any more proud of them," said OIT Head Coach Brandon Porter. "Our conference is one of the deepest competitively as far as competition goes, and for our team to go undefeated is real accomplishment and the girls should be very proud. Go owls!!"
 
The regular season victory sends the Lady Owls (13-2-3, 10-0-2 CCC) into the eight team Cascade Collegiate Tournament presented by U.S. Bank as the number one seed and gives them their first ever automatic berth to the NAIA National Championship Opening Round on November 22-23. 
 
Junior Kyra Mull was first to score, and she did it early in the game, kicking one in off an assist from senior Salyna Blue in the 6th minute. Freshman Maddie Miller jumped in just two minutes later, heading in a goal on a Kyra Cambra assist.
 
Tech's defense was strong, holding the Geoducks (5-11, 3-9 CCC) to only three shots in each half.  
 
Freshman Shaylee Lutz scored the final goal for the Owls with only three minutes remaining in the second. Lutz was assisted by junior Abigail Herbert.
 
Mull added the majority of the shots, making 2-of-4 on target. Lutz shot 2-of-3, sophomore Amanda Seward shot 1-of-2, and senior Hailey Satyna added another two shots.
 
For the Geoducks, Madison Early shot 1-of-2 and Sara Peterson and Hanna Gagley each shot 1-of-1 on goal.
 
Goalie Jenna Stiehr saved three in the game, earning her 13th shutout of the season.
